Title:
SATURATION PROPERTIES OF OXYGEN NITROGEN MIXTURES

Abstract:
A correlation for the relative volatility of the oxygen-nitrogen system was developed using data available in the literature and previously unpublished Linde Company data. The heat contents of the saturated vapors and liquids were computed using an equation-of-state approach for the vapor heat content, and the latent heats as obtained from the Clausius-Clapeyron equation, to determine the liquid heat contents. The results were plotted for the pure gases and the mixtures at 10 increments as large scale graphs of relative volatility as a function of temperature and pressure, temperature-composition at fixed pressures, and a Mollier diagram of pressure versus enthalpy. All the charts extend from atmospheric to critical pressures. Author
